Study on Growth and Properties of 42° Rotated Y Cut Lithium Tantalate Single Crystals

    The lithium tantalate (LiTaO3) single crystals have excellent piezoelectric properties and are widely used as substrate material for SAW filters. In this work, an 4 inch, 42° rotated Y cut, integral, crack-free LiTaO3 single crystal was successfully grown using the in-house developed Czochralski (CZ) furnace. The transmittance is close to 80% by the visible and near infrared spectrophotometer test, its full width at half maximum (FWHM) is 28.4″ by X-ray rocking test, which show that the grown crystal has good single crystal property. The Curie temperature of the head and tail of the grown crystal is measured by the differential thermal analyzer, and the Curie temperature deviation is 4.4 ℃. The results of SAW performance test show that the SAW velocity, electromechanical coupling coefficient and frequency temperature coefficient of LiTaO3 single crystal meet the requirements of SAW filter.
